Derivatives
Graphing the Derivative Function
Description
The derivative function describes how a function changes at each point. It gives the instantaneous rate of change, which is the slope of the tangent line to the graph at a specific x-value. When this idea is applied across the whole domain, it creates a new function that records the rate of change everywhere.
